LG Phoenix 5 is a little bit better than the LG Optimus LTE II, having a general score of 67.4 against 61.5. Both of these phones use Android OS (Operating System), but the LG Phoenix 5 has a newer 10 version and LG Optimus LTE II has Android 4.0 version, so it provides some additional features. The LG Phoenix 5 counts with a little better performance than LG Optimus LTE II, because although it has doesn't have an additional graphics processor, and they both have the same RAM memory amount, the LG Phoenix 5 also counts with a higher number of cores.
LG Optimus LTE II features a little bit better display than LG Phoenix 5, because although it has a bit worse resolution of 720 x 1280 pixels and a bit smaller screen, it also counts with a little better pixels count per inch in the display. LG Optimus LTE II has much more storage capacity for applications and games than LG Phoenix 5, and although they both have exactly the same 16 GB internal memory, the LG Optimus LTE II also has a SD extension slot that admits a maximum of 32 GB.
LG Phoenix 5 counts with a very superior camera than LG Optimus LTE II, because it has a back facing camera with much more mega-pixels. LG Phoenix 5 has a much longer battery lifetime than LG Optimus LTE II, because it has a 40% bigger battery capacity.
